Billed as “one of the country’s top new comedy acts” by The York Press, Tadiwa Mahlunge has provided tour support for Kiri Pritchard-McLean and Jessica Fostekew, as well as TV warm up for Desiree Birch’s Amazon Prime special.Telly gigs include BBC 1, BBC 2, Dave, Comedy Central, UTV, Comic Relief as well as BBC Radio 4, BBC Radio Wales, BBC Radio Northampton and BBC Sounds.

Described as “frank, fast, and feisty,”  Maureen Younger often reflects on being a single, child-free, lady of a certain age, yet fearlessly tackling subjects with honest humour and a healthy dash of attitude. A fluent French and German speaker, Maureen has lived across Europe—including the Soviet era Russia and Ukraine,  Spain and Austria—before returning to her native North London to pursue her comedy career. 

Maureen is a frequent contributor to BBC Radio London, BBC Radio 5 Live, and has appeared as a newspaper reviewer for Sky News. She is a co-host of the popular podcast WTB (Women Talking Bollocks) alongside fellow comedians Jen Brister and Allyson June Smith.
